Economic and environmental impact assessment through system dynamics of technology-enhanced maintenance services

Marco Macchi, Klodian Farruku, Maria Holgado, Elisa Negri and Daniele Panarese

International Journal of Industrial and Systems Engineering, 2016, vol. 23, issue 1, 36-56

Abstract: This work presents an economic and environmental impact assessment of maintenance services in order to evaluate how they contribute to sustainable value creation through field service delivery supported by advanced technologies. To this end, systems dynamics is used to assist the prediction of economic and environmental impacts of maintenance services supported by the use of an e-maintenance platform implementing prognosis and health management. A special concern is given to the energy use and related carbon footprint as environmental impacts.
